It is the mission of the Operations and Maintenance Department staff to maintain the facilities, infrastructure, and grounds for Carroll County Public Schools in order to provide the best possible learning environment for our students and staff. This includes preventative maintenance, repairs, installation, and purchases of equipment for buildings, HVAC systems, electrical and plumbing systems, and outdoor facilities.

The maintenance department maintains 912,341 square feet of buildings and other structures located on 307 acres of land. The replacement value of the buildings is $90,636,489.00 with a replacement value of the contents of $18,181,257.00.
